Explanation
Rezoning Amendment: Z14-010A
Ordinance #2733-2015, passed December 7, 2015 (Z14-010), rezoned 101.77± acres at 4956 Avery Road from the R, Rural District to the CPD, Commercial Planned Development District (Subarea 1), to allow commercial development, and the L-AR-1, Limited Apartment Residential District (Subarea 2), to allow multi-unit residential development. The existing L-AR-1 district establishes use restrictions, with a maximum dwelling count of 915, and includes supplemental development standards addressing parking, building height, density, building orientation, site access, landscaping, open space, building design and materials, and lighting, and included a site plan commitment. This ordinance amends the limitation text for a 9.83 acre portion of Subarea 2A, known today as parcel number 010-296461, by removing the maximum unit count commitment, and removing commitments to building roof pitch and roof materials. All other sections of Ordinance #2733-2015 remain unchanged and are in effect.
CITY DEPARTMENTS' RECOMMENDATION: Approval.

Amended Subarea 2: (9.8 +/- ac L-AR-1)
1. Introduction: This amendment applies to approximately 9.8 acres at 4986 Avery Road (Parcel 010-296461), representing the western portion of Subarea 2A within the area rezoned by Ordinance 2733-2015 (Z14-010). All prior subarea boundaries, street alignments, parkland dedications, landscaping, and buffering commitments established under Z14-010 remain unchanged and in full force.
The purpose of this amendment is to modernize the architectural provisions for Subarea 2A by allowing flat-roof building forms. This refinement enables a more contemporary design expression while maintaining the same high-quality building materials, façade orientations, and overall massing relationships envisioned in the original text. The established fifty-foot (50′) maximum building height remains in effect, ensuring compatibility with surrounding development and adherence to the original height district. All other development standards-including setbacks, open-space design, and pedestrian connectivity-are preserved as previously approved.

3. Development Standards: Unless otherwise indicated, the applicable development standards are contained in Chapter 3333 (Apartment Districts) of the Columbus City Code. Variances may be obtained to vary the style or type of housing proposed for future development.
A. Density, Height, Lot, and/or Setback Requirements.
1. There shall be no parking spaces in front of the building setbacks along Avery Road, or the main private street system as shown on the CPD Plan.
2. The building height shall be limited to 50 feet.
3. In Subarea 2B, buildings shall be limited to 3 stories in height within 200’ of the south property line.
4. In Subarea 2C, density will not exceed 12 units/acre and building height is limited to 3 stories within 200 feet of the east and south property line. The north boundary line of Subarea 2C will be no less than 450’ from the south property line.
5. In Subarea 2D, building height shall be limited to 3 stories within 200’ of the east property line.
6. All Buildings shall have a front or side façade oriented to the private street system shown on the Site Plan and to the parks within the subarea. The rear of a building shall not face a main street. Parking for the residential units will be located to the side and rear of buildings, not including on-street parking.
7. All buildings adjacent to the two (2) acre neighborhood green shall front the street surrounding the green.
8. For attached garages, the total width of the garage door opening(s) facing a frontage shall not exceed 40 percent of the total width of the building facade (including the garage).
B. Access, Loading, Parking, and/or Traffic Related Commitments.
Access shall be as shown on the Site Plan. The exact location access points may be modified subject to the review and approval of the City's Department of Public Service without the need for rezoning.
C. Buffering, Landscaping, Open Space, and/or Screening Commitments.
1. The frontage along Avery Road shall include street trees spaced one per 40 feet. In addition, there shall be a minimum 2-foot high earth mound, which may undulate, and shall include additional plantings of 3 ornamental trees and 2 deciduous trees for every 100 feet of frontage, which trees may be evenly spaced or grouped, consistent with the Avery Road typical section on Page 2 of the Site Plan. Vehicular access points (Site Access A and B) along Avery Road shall include shrubs and seasonal plantings.
2. The entrance road to this subarea is from Avery Road, and shown as Site Access A. This entrance road shall connect to the access to Subarea 1 and Riggins Road at Site Access E, as depicted on the Site Plan. This road shall be planted with street trees on both sides of the street, 1 per 40 feet, consistent with the internal street section shown on Page 2 of the Site Plan and shall include sidewalks and multi-use paths shown thereon. Tree species shall be determined with input from the City Forrester.
3. There shall be a centrally located civic space (currently depicted as a neighborhood green) at the terminus of the entry road for the subarea. Final design and location are subject to final engineering and traffic approval, but in no event shall the park be less than 2 acres. In addition to the commitment above in Section C(2), there shall be street trees planted along the park side of the street that is planned to surround the 2 acre neighborhood green, consistent with the internal street section shown on Page 2 of the Site Plan.
4. The existing tree stand located in the south east corner of Sub area 2C shall be dedicated to the City of Columbus Recreation and Parks Department and combined with the Parkland Dedication area as shown on the Site Plan.
5. No more than 25% storm water shall be retained within the park areas shown on the Site Plan, unless otherwise agreed to by the City of Columbus Recreations and Parks Department.
D. Building Design and/or Interior-Exterior Treatment Commitments.
1. Building materials shall be primarily of brick, brick veneer, stone or stucco stone, metal, glass, stucco, synthetic stucco (EIFS), wood, and vinyl siding. No exposed or painted concrete block shall be permitted.
2. Detached garages shall have a pitched roof (minimum pitch 3/12).
3. Buildings will be oriented to front (or have front-like facades) toward Avery Road, the main private street system, the neighborhood green and the parkland dedication area to the south.
4. Building roof pitch shall be minimum 7:12 for gables on the primary elevation facing the street; all other building roof pitches shall be minimum 5:12. The development shall use dimensional shingles (where shingles are utilized) or wood, slate, synthetic slate, or metal roofing materials.
E. Dumpsters, Lighting, Outdoor Display Areas, and/or other Environmental Commitments.
1. Maximum height of light poles shall be fourteen feet.
2. All external lighting (parking and wall-mounted) shall be cut-off fixtures (down lighting) and shall be designed to prevent offsite spillage.
3. Lights shall be decorative and of the same or similar type and color, within each separate residential development /complex.

G. Miscellaneous Commitments.
1. The site may have gated interior access points, subject to the review of the Department of Public Service, at the time of site compliance review.
2. All new sidewalks shall be a minimum of five feet in width.
3. The applicant shall meet the City's Parkland Dedication ordinance.
4. Connectivity between land uses and subareas is emphasized with an interconnected system of pedestrian paths, bike paths and/or sidewalks that allow for pedestrian or bicycle access to the sub area to the north, the parkland dedication area shown on the Site Plan and stubs for future connectivity to undeveloped property to the east. Where provided, such pedestrian connections shall be a minimum of 5 feet in width. Sidewalks shall be provided on both sides of all streets (not alleys or drive aisles), and shall be a minimum of 5 feet in width. Where pedestrian paths and sidewalks cross internal drive aisles or streets, striped cross walks shall be provided if warranted, as approved by the Department of Public Service. Final locations of all aisles, paths, sidewalks and roads/alleys, etc., to be determined at the time of final engineering.
5. As depicted on the attached Site Plan, there shall be a main road that runs between Site Access A from Avery Road and Site Access G along new Riggins Rd. The paths, sidewalks and street trees along this road (including the 2 acre neighborhood green) shall be as shown on the internal street section shown on Page 2 of the Site Plan.
6. All new wiring shall be underground.
7. There shall be at least one club house/amenity building for the development located within Subarea 2.
8. The proposed development shall be developed in general conformance with the submitted Site Plan. The plan may be adjusted to reflect engineering, topographical or other site data developed at the time that development and engineering plans are completed. Streets are schematic and subject to change. Any adjustment to the Site Plan shall be reviewed and may be approved by the Director of the Department of Building & Zoning Services or his designee upon submission of the appropriate data regarding the proposed adjustment.
